The data is staggering. Shad Gregory Moss is his birth name. Born on March 9, 1987, in Columbus, Ohio, he jumped into the public eye before he could drive. He adopted the stage name "Lil' Bow Wow" as a direct nod to the animated dog from the 1992 film "Bébé's Kids." That choice stuck. It defined an era.

Before the first studio album dropped, he was already a fixture on screens nationwide. He appeared alongside Ice Cube in the 1998 film "The Players Club." He starred in the TV sitcom "All About the Benjamins" before it even aired. The early exposure gave him a foundation. No other rapper from that generation had that kind of cross-platform saturation at age eleven.

The Rapid Ascent Through the Decades

His first major project hit the market in 2000. "Beware of Dog" dropped when he was just thirteen. The production was polished. The hooks were undeniable. Critics initially dismissed him as a novelty. The commercial performance told a different story.

The album went double platinum. Hits like "Bounce with Me" and "Puppy Love" dominated radio waves. He did not just appear on tracks. He commanded the booth. The transition from "Lil' Bow Wow" to simply "Bow Wow" happened around his second album. This signaled a deliberate push toward adulthood. The name change was strategic. It removed the limiting prefix.

His follow-up projects cemented his position in the late 90s and early 2000s hip-hop scene. Albums like "Doggy Bag" and "Unleashed" showed growth. The lyrical content shifted. The beats got harder. He worked with producers like Jermaine Dupri and Snoop Dogg. Those collaborations added credibility that a child star usually lacks.

The Business Moves Beyond the Music

Music sales alone do not build a legacy. Bow Wow understood this early. While many of his peers stalled after their teenage years, he pivoted. He secured roles in films like "Like Mike" and "Roll Bounce." These projects kept his face visible when album sales plateaued.

The bow wow wikipedia page highlights these ventures extensively. It does not shy away from the failures. It records the mixtape era. It documents the label disputes. This transparency makes the page an essential research tool.

He also leveraged television hosting. He took the reins on shows like "106 & Park." The gig placed him in the driver's seat of music media. He moved from subject to authority. That shift required a specific type of business acumen.
